Izinyathelo zokuthuthukisa ukumelana ne-short-circuit yama-transformer amandla

I-transformer yamandla iyisizinda sokudlulisa nokusabalalisa amandla kagesi, kanye nengxenye eyinhloko yegridi yamandla. Ukusebenza kwayo okuthembekile akuhlobene kuphela nekhwalithi yamandla yabasebenzisi abaningi, kodwa futhi nokuphepha kwalo lonke uhlelo. Ukuthembeka kwe-transformer yamandla kunqunywa isimo sayo sezempilo, akuxhomeki kuphela ekwakhiweni nasekukhiqizeni, izinto zokwakha, kodwa futhi kuhlobene eduze nokulungiswa nokugcinwa. Inkinga yokuthuthukisa ukumelana kwe-short-circuit of transformers ezinhlelweni zamandla kuxoxwa ngayo.

 Uhlolojikelele lweziguquli zamandla

 

     

 

I-electronic power transformer ibonakala ikakhulukazi ngokusebenzisa ubuchwepheshe be-electronic power. ibe isignali yefrikhwensi yamandla, okungukuthi, ukunciphisa imvamisa. Ngokwamukela uhlelo olufanele lokulawula ukulawula ukusebenza kwensiza yamandla kagesi, amandla kagesi efrikhwensi eyodwa, i-voltage kanye ne-waveform angaguqulwa abe amandla kagesi kwenye ifrikhwensi, i-voltage kanye ne-waveform. Njengoba ivolumu yesiguquli sokuhlukaniswa esimaphakathi sincike ekugcwalisweni kwe-flux kazibuthe yezinto eziyinhloko zensimbi kanye nokukhuphuka kwezinga lokushisa okuphezulu okuvumelekile kwe-iron core kanye nama-winging, kanye nokugcwala kwe-magnetic flux density ihambisana ngokuphambene nemvamisa yokusebenza, ikhulisa ukusebenza kwayo. imvamisa ingathuthukisa ukusetshenziswa kwe-iron core ukusebenza kahle, ngaleyo ndlela inciphise usayizi we-transformer futhi ikhulise ukusebenza kahle kwayo konke.

 

      

 

2. Izinyathelo zokuthuthukisa ukumelana ne-short-circuit yama-transformer amandla

 

      

 

Ukusebenza okuphephile, ukonga, okuthembekile kanye nokukhishwa kwama-transformer kuncike kukhwalithi yabo yokukhiqiza, indawo yokusebenza kanye nekhwalithi yokunakekelwa. Lesi sahluko sizama ukuphendula izinyathelo zokuvimbela ngokuphumelelayo ukwehluleka okungazelelwe kwe-transformer ngesikhathi sokusebenza nokugcinwa kwe-transformer.

 

      

 

Igridi yamandla ivamise ukufinyezwa ngenxa yokushaywa kombani, ukungasebenzi kahle noma ukwenqaba ukuvikelwa kokudluliselwa kwe-relay, njll. Umthelela oqinile we-short-circuit current ungase ulimaze i-transformer, ngakho-ke kufanele kwenziwe imizamo yokuthuthukisa amandla okumelana nesekethe esifushane. i-transformer kuzo zonke izici. Imiphumela yezibalo yezingozi zomthelela we-short-circuit ye-transformer ikhombisa ukuthi izizathu zokukhiqiza zibalelwa ku-80%, kanti izizathu zokusebenza kanye nokugcinwa kwazo zibalelwa ku-10%. Izinyathelo ezihlobene nokuklama nokukhiqiza zixoxiwe eSahlukweni 2, futhi lesi sahluko sigxile ezinyathelweni okufanele zithathwe ngesikhathi sokusebenza nokugcinwa. Enqubweni yokusebenza nokugcinwa, ngakolunye uhlangothi, amaphutha we-short-circuit kufanele ancishiswe, ngaleyo ndlela kuncishiswe inani lezikhathi lapho i-transformer ithintekile; ngakolunye uhlangothi, i-deformation of the transformer winding kufanele ihlolwe ngesikhathi ukuze kuvinjelwe izinkinga ngaphambi kokuba zenzeke.

 

      

 

(1) Linganisa umklamo futhi unake inqubo yokucindezela i-axial yokukhiqiza ikhoyili. Lapho uklama, umenzi akufanele acabange nje ukunciphisa ukulahlekelwa kanye nokuthuthukisa izinga lokufakelwa kwe-transformer, kodwa futhi acabangele ukuthuthukisa amandla omshini kanye nokumelana nephutha le-short-circuit ye-transformer. Ngokuphathelene nenqubo yokukhiqiza, njengoba ama-transformer amaningi asebenzisa amapuleti okucindezela okuvikelayo, futhi amakhoyili aphezulu naphansi ahlanganyela ipuleti yokucindezela, lesi sakhiwo sidinga izinga eliphezulu lobuchwepheshe bokukhiqiza, futhi ama-pads kufanele ahlanganiswe. Yomisa ikhoyili eyodwa ngokucindezela njalo, futhi ulinganise ubude bekhoyili ngemva kokucindezelwa; ngemva kokuba ikhoyili ngayinye yepuleti yokucindezela efanayo isicutshungulwe inqubo engenhla, ilungiswa ifinyelele ukuphakama okufanayo, futhi idivayisi ye-hydraulic isetshenziselwa ukufaka ukucindezela okucacisiwe kukhoyili ngesikhathi sokuhlanganiswa kokugcina. Finyelela ubude bomklamo kanye nezidingo zenqubo. Emhlanganweni jikelele, ngaphezu kokunaka ukucindezelwa kwekhoyili ye-voltage ephezulu, ukunakwa okukhethekile kufanele kukhokhwe ekulawuleni ukucindezelwa kwekhoyili ye-low-voltage.

 

      

 

(2) Yenza ukuhlolwa kwe-short-circuit ku-transformer ukuze uvimbele ukuthi kwenzeke ngaphambi kokuthi kwenzeke. Ukuthembeka kokusebenza kwama-transformer amakhulu kuncike kuqala ekwakhekeni kwawo kanye nezinga lenqubo yokukhiqiza, futhi okwesibili ekuhlolweni okuhlukahlukene kwemishini ngesikhathi sokusebenza ukuze kubambe izimo zokusebenza zemishini ngesikhathi. Ukuze uqonde ukuzinza kwemishini ye-transformer, kungenzeka ukuthuthukisa izixhumanisi zayo ezibuthakathaka ngokusebenzisa ukuhlolwa kwesifunda esifushane ukuze kuqinisekiswe ukuthi amandla esakhiwo se-transformer aklanyelwe ngokuqiniseka.

 

      

 

(3) Sebenzisa ukuvikelwa kokudluliselwa okuthembekile kanye nesistimu yokuvala kabusha okuzenzakalelayo. Ingozi ye-short-circuit ohlelweni iyingozi abantu abazama ukuyigwema kodwa abakwazi ukuyigwema ngokuphelele, ikakhulukazi ulayini we-10KV kungenzeka ukuthi udale ingozi yesifunda esifushane ngenxa yokungasebenzi kahle, ukungena kwezilwane ezincane, amandla angaphandle kanye nesibopho somsebenzisi. Ngakho-ke, ku-transformer esetshenzisiwe, kufanele kuqala ifakwe ugesi othembekile we-DC wohlelo lokuvikela, futhi uqinisekise ukufaneleka kwesenzo sokuvikela. Kuhlanganiswe nesimo samanje sokuthi amandla we-short-circuit yangaphandle ye-transformer ayisebenzi kahle, izici ezingezinhle kufanele zibonakale ngokuvala kabusha okuzenzakalelayo noma ukuphoqelelwa kokugunyazwa ngemuva kokukhubeka kwe-short-circuit system, kungenjalo ngezinye izikhathi kuzokwandisa umonakalo i-transformer futhi ilahlekelwe ngisho nethuba lokulungisa kabusha. . Okwamanje, eminye iminyango esebenzayo ikukhansele ukusetshenziswa kokuvala kabusha kolayini abangaphezulu kwendawo eseduze (njengaphakathi kuka-2km) noma izintambo zekhebula ngokwamathuba okuthi ingabe iphutha le-short-circuit lingaqedwa ngokuzenzakalelayo ngokuphazima kweso, noma kunwetshwe ngokufanelekile isikhawu phakathi kokuvalwa ukunciphisa izinkinga ezibangelwa ukwehluleka ukuphinda kuvalwe. Ingozi yokukhubeka kwe-short-circuit kufanele yenziwe ngangokunokwenzeka.

 

      

 

(4) Yenza ngenkuthalo ukuhlolwa kwe-deformation kanye nokuxilongwa kwe-transformer windings. Imvamisa, ngemuva kokuthi i-transformer ithintekile yiphutha le-short-circuit current, ukujikajika kuzokhubazeka kancane, futhi noma kungalimali ngokushesha, kungashiya inkathazo enkulu efihliwe. Okokuqala, ibanga le-insulation lizoshintsha futhi ukufakwa okuqinile kuzolimala, okuholela ekukhishweni okuyingxenye. Uma uhlangabezana ne-overvoltage yombani, kungenzeka ukuthi kube nokuhlukana phakathi kokuphenduka kanye ne-inter-cake, okuholela ezingozini zokushisa okungazelelwe. Ngisho nangaphansi kwe-voltage evamile yokusebenza, izingozi zokuhlukaniswa kwe-insulation zingabangelwa umphumela wesikhathi eside wokukhishwa kwengxenye.

 

      

 

Ngakho-ke, ukwenza ngenkuthalo ukuxilongwa kwe-transformer winding deformation, ukutholakala ngesikhathi kwama-transformer anephutha, nokuqinisekiswa kwe-hood okuhleliwe nokugcinwa akugcini nje ukusindisa inqwaba yabasebenzi kanye nezinsiza ezibonakalayo, kodwa futhi kudlala indima ebaluleke kakhulu ekuvimbeleni izingozi ze-transformer.

 

      

 

Ukusatshalaliswa kweziro kanye nesigxobo somsebenzi wokudlulisa ongu-H(jw) (okungukuthi, isici sokuphendula imvamisa) kuhlobene eduze nezingxenye nezindlela zokuxhuma kunethiwekhi yezimbobo ezimbili. Inani elikhulu lemiphumela yocwaningo lokuhlola libonisa ukuthi amajika e-transformer avamise ukuba namaphoyinti e-resonance amaningi ebangeni lefrikhwensi engu-10KZ~1MHZ. Uma imvamisa ingaphansi kuka-10KHZ, i-inductance of the winding idlala indima enkulu, iphoyinti le-resonance ngokuvamile lincane, futhi alizweli kancane ekushintsheni kwe-capacitance esabalalisiwe; lapho i-frequency idlula i-1 MHZ, i-inductance of the winding idlula i-capacitance esabalalisiwe, futhi iphuzu le-resonance nalo lizoncishiswa ngokufanele, lingazweli kancane ekushintsheni kwe-inductance, futhi njengoba imvamisa ikhula, amandla alahlekile we-loop yokuhlola. (umthofu) uzoba nomthelela omkhulu emiphumeleni yokuhlolwa.

 

      

 

Ngenxa yokuthi i-transformer winding deformation tester iyabiza futhi idinga izinga eliphezulu labasebenzi, akulula ukuthi isetshenziswe kabanzi ekukhiqizeni nasekusebenzeni. Ngakho-ke, emsebenzini wangempela, indlela yokwahlulela ukuthi i-winging ikhubazekile ngokuvumelana noshintsho lwe-transformer winding capacitance ingasetshenziswa njengesengezo esiwusizo endleleni yokuphendula imvamisa. Ikakhulukazi lapho indlela yokuphendula imvamisa ingenazo izimo, isimo sokusebenza se-transformer winding singabanjwa ngesikhathi ngokuqhathanisa i-capacitance elinganiselwe eqoqwe ngokuvundlile nangokuqondile, ukuze kuncishiswe amathuba ezingozi nokuqinisekisa ukusebenza okuphephile nokuzinzile kwe igridi yamandla.

 

      

 

(5) Ukuqinisa ukuhlolwa ekwakhiweni kwesiza nasekusebenzeni nasekulungisweni, futhi kusetshenziswe uhlelo oluthembekile lokuvikela isifunda esifushane. Lapho ufaka i-transformer esizeni, ukwakhiwa kufanele kwenziwe ngokuhambisana ngokuqinile nemiyalelo kanye nokucaciswa komkhiqizi, ikhwalithi kufanele ilawulwe ngokuqinile, futhi izinyathelo ezihambisanayo kufanele zithathwe ukuze kuqedwe izingozi ezifihliwe ezitholiwe. Izisebenzi ezisebenza nokunakekela kufanele ziqinise ukuhlolwa nokunakekelwa kanye nokuphathwa kwewaranti ye-transformer ukuze kuqinisekiswe ukuthi i-transformer isesimweni esihle sokusebenza, futhi bathathe izinyathelo ezihambisanayo zokunciphisa amathuba okuba namaphutha e-short-circuit endaweni yokukhipha kanye nezindawo eziseduze. Ukuze ugweme iphutha le-short-circuit yesistimu ngangokunokwenzeka, kuma-transformer aseqalile ukusebenza, okokuqala ahlomise uhlelo lwe-DC oluthembekile lwesistimu yokuvikela ukuqinisekisa ukufaneleka kwesenzo sokuvikela; Ubuchwepheshe bokuhlola indlela yokuphendula imvamisa bukala isimo se-transformer ngemva kokuthintwa ukuhamba kwesifunda, futhi buhlola ngenhloso ihood ngokuya ngemiphumela yokuhlolwa, engagwema ngempumelelo ukwenzeka kwezingozi ezinkulu.

 

      

 

Ukuthi i-transformer ingakwazi ukumelana nemisinga ehlukahlukene ye-short-circuit ikakhulukazi incike ekwakhiweni kwesakhiwo kanye nenqubo yokukhiqiza ye-transformer, futhi inobudlelwane obukhulu nokuphathwa kokusebenza, izimo zokusebenza kanye nezinga lobuchwepheshe bokwakha. Ingozi ye-short-circuit ye-transformer iyingozi kakhulu ekusebenzeni kwesistimu yegridi yamandla. Ukuze ugweme izingozi, izinyathelo zokulawula ezisebenzayo kufanele zithathwe ezicini ezihlukahlukene ukuze kuqinisekiswe ukusebenza okuphephile nokuzinzile kwama-transformer kanye nezinhlelo zamagridi kagesi.
